-- mod_http_roster_admin
-- Description: Allow user rosters to be sourced from a remote HTTP API
--
-- Version: 1.0
-- Date: 2015-03-06
-- Author: Matthew Wild <matthew@prosody.im>
-- License: MPLv2
--
-- Requirements:
--   Prosody config:
--     storage = { roster = "memory" }
--     modules_disabled = { "roster" }
--   Dependencies:
--     Prosody 0.9
--     lua-cjson (Debian/Ubuntu/LuaRocks: lua-cjson)
